2051     351 image1909, 5¢ blue, D.L. watermark, vertical coil, pair. Tied by Chicago ovals on registered cover to New York, affixed registry slip with red "Chicago, Ill., Registered, Oct. 6, 1909" cds; bottom stamp with the barest hint of a corner crease at bottom right, Very Fine, a rare usage with the pair which properly paid 2¢ for postage and 8¢ for registration, an early usage with the EKU being Sept. 21, 1909 (likely the earliest usage for a pair), with 1989 P.F. & 2022 P.S.E. certificates.
Scott No. 351; $825 for off cover; Estimate $500 - 750. (Image1)

2060     807 image1938, Presidential Issue, 3¢ Jefferson. Uprating on 3¢ purple entire to Brussels, Belgium, tied by "Pasadena, Calif., Dec 2, 1941" machine postmark, with red "Returned To Sender, Service Suspended" handstamp and label alongside, censor tape at left and reverse with "New York, Sep 2, 1942" machine transit postmark, with original enclosure, Very Fine, an early service suspended use sent five days before the Japanese attack on Pearl Harbor when Trans-Pacific service was suspended.
Scott No. 807; Estimate $150 - 200. (Image1)
